Ashes in the Sky (Fire in the Woods #2) by Jennifer M. Eaton | A Book Review

Wow! This book is intense. The new adventure started right away. No dilly-dallying. It gets into right into the action. 

So, this continues the adventure of Jess with David. This time, she is called to represent our world to David's people. Not to mention, she gets to photograph David's ship. Isn't this a once-in-a-lifetime chance? An experience no one gets to experience in this lifetime. 

If you think this second installment is just about Jess having a grand tour of an alien spaceship? Well, you are truly wrong. This tour turned into something sinister and of deadly proportions. Not to mention a crash-landing into another alien planet. But this also lead Jess to meet a very unexpected and unlikely ally. In this book, the word unexpected would you haunt every time. A lot of very unexpected and literally out-of-this-world happenings were experienced by Jess. It was amazing and most terrifying, at the same time.

This book just added more oomph to this adventure. The energy and surprises just kept on building and growing. I wonder what will happen in the next book. There is no slowing down this trip to the outer space.

I give the book 5/5 clumps of fallen leaves. I really enjoyed this book. Especially, the part where they crash landed on another alien green planet. I think Edgar made all spiders, whether earthly or alien a little less scary. This adorable character has slowly crawled into my heart. I can't wait to know what else will it save Jess and David from. Nice to meet you, Edgar. Welcome to Earth!
